Job description

Basic Purpose:

Under minimal supervision, the Associate Brand Manager supports the innovation, marketing communication, and business analysis for all products contained under an assigned brand. This includes initiatives associated with growing current brand recognition inclusive of consumption analyses and promotion/advertising strategy assistance. Additionally, the incumbent supports new product commercialization processes including aiding in customer market research and establish pricing and positioning.

The candidate will have the opportunity to work in the healthy food categories with tremendous potential for growth. This is a perfect opportunity for a marketer that is passionate about natural brands and wants to work in a nimble, entrepreneurial environment and make a big impact in our growth agenda.

Tasks are to be completed while maintaining the highest safety and quality standards.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Leads project management functions for innovation and commercialization of assigned brand for new product initiatives, working with R&D, Packaging Design and Operations inclusive of developing detailed manufacturing forecasts with input from Sales, Operations and Finance.
  • Leading the S&OP forecast with input from Sales, Operations and Finance.
  • Manage the marketing budget.
  • Project management lead on key margin enhancement cost savings projects.
  • Identifies key business drivers and opportunities based on competitive/category trends, track & report on business results using syndicated data, and provide forecasting support for financial planning.
  • Advises on the development and timely execution of Brand Plans/ leading agencies (PR, Digital, and Consumer Promotions) to develop highly creative and cost-efficient campaigns.
  • Acts as backup to other members of the Marketing teams including but not limited to the Associate Brand Manager, Brand Assistant and Marketing Coordinator.
  • Assists with other projects, as needed.
  • Manages Brand Budget and reporting
